AlmaLinux,作为CentOS的分支,继承了其稳定性和可靠性,同时提供了最新的软件包和安全更新。然而,系统性能的提升不仅仅依赖于硬件,优化配置同样重要。本文将揭秘AlmaLinux的性能提升攻略,帮助你轻松优化,让系统跑得更快!
1. 调整内核参数
内核参数的调整对于提升系统性能至关重要。以下是一些常用的内核参数调整方法:
1.1 调整TCP参数
# 修改 /etc/sysctl.conf 文件
net.ipv4.tcp_fin_timeout = 30
net.ipv4.tcp_tw_reuse = 1
net.ipv4.tcp_tw_recycle = 1
net.ipv4.tcp_max_syn_backlog = 1024
net.ipv4.tcp_max_tw_buckets = 5000
net.ipv4.tcp_keepalive_time = 600
1.2 调整文件系统参数
# 修改 /etc/fstab 文件
# 在挂载点后添加 noatime,nodiratime
2. 优化交换空间
交换空间的大小对于系统性能有重要影响。以下是一些优化交换空间的方法:
2.1 添加交换空间
# 创建交换空间文件
dd if=/dev/zero of=/swapfile bs=1M count=4096
chmod 600 /swapfile
# 激活交换空间
mkswap /swapfile
swapon /swapfile
# 添加到 /etc/fstab 文件
/swapfile none swap sw 0 0
2.2 调整交换空间优先级
# 修改 /proc/sys/vm/swappiness 文件
echo 10 > /proc/sys/vm/swappiness
3. 优化系统服务
关闭不必要的系统服务可以提升系统性能。以下是一些常用的系统服务优化方法:
3.1 关闭不必要的系统服务
# 查看所有正在运行的服务
systemctl list-unit-files --type=service
# 关闭不需要的服务
systemctl stop <service_name>
systemctl disable <service_name>
3.2 优化SSH服务
# 修改 /etc/ssh/sshd_config 文件
ClientAliveInterval 60
ClientAliveCountMax 3
4. 使用性能监控工具
性能监控工具可以帮助你了解系统运行状态,及时发现性能瓶颈。以下是一些常用的性能监控工具:
4.1 atop
# 安装 atop
sudo yum install atop
# 启动 atop
atop
4.2 iostat
# 安装 iostat
sudo yum install sysstat
# 查看磁盘IO状态
iostat
通过以上方法,你可以轻松优化AlmaLinux系统,提升系统性能。记住,性能优化是一个持续的过程,需要根据实际情况不断调整。祝你优化顺利,系统跑得更快!
